Compost Science & Utilization and Taylor and Francis are very pleased to announce a new publishing partnership for 2013. From the first issue of 2013, Taylor and Francis will be publishing and distributing Compost Science & Utilization, as well as administering subscriptions. The journal will continue to be published four times a year, and Dr. Frederick Michel will continue as the Editor.
